As part of its continuous effort in making an impact in the affordable to midrange segment, itel has today introduced the A100 Pro for just Rs 8,999. Coming with a heavy focus on durability and design, This phone is equipped with military-grade certification (MIL-STD-810H) and a head-turning appearance since it comes in a bright orange colour shade called Comet Orange. The other two colours include Black and Cloud White.

To further back the strong durability and toughness of its smartphone, itel is providing a free screen replacement scheme if the user breaks the display within 100 days of purchase.

Featuring a single 3GB RAM and 64GB storage variant, the RAM is expandable up to 8GB using the RAM boost feature. It is powered by the same Unisoc T7100 processor, which runs on the itel A100 (review), indicating entry-level performance for basic tasks and operations, such as chatting on WhatsApp, watching YouTube videos, and light 2D gaming. Up front, the itel A100 Pro sports a 6.6-inch HD+ IPS LCD display that supports up to 90Hz refresh rate with a water drop cutout to house the 5MP selfie camera . When watching content, the DTS-powered single speaker should enhance the experience. The rear houses an 8MP primary camera for everyday shots.

The itel A100 Pro runs on Android 15 Go Edition, a lightweight and minimal version of Android designed for smooth everyday performance on devices with limited RAM. That said, launching in mid-2026 with Android 15 feels disappointing, especially since the stable Android 17 update is just around the corner. That said, the software offers Dynamic Bar, a pill-shaped interface to display battery, call, and notification status.

Powering This product is a 5,000mAh battery housed inside an 8.49mm-thick body with 10W charging support. This device also rocks a 3.5mm headphone jack for enjoying media and music through wired headphones.At Rs 8,999, the itel A100 Pro isn’t chasing the best performance numbers or camera quality. With the durability and design being the highlights, it’s suitable for first-time smartphone people which basic phone usage, or those who seek a secondary phone with a toughned build.
